export function sortConnectorsForDisplay(connectors: ConnectorDetail[]): ConnectorDetail[] {
return [...connectors].sort((a, b) => {
const aConnected = a.status === 'connected';
const bConnected = b.status === 'connected';
if (aConnected !== bConnected) return aConnected ? -1 : 1;
return a.name.localeCompare(b.name, undefined, { sensitivity: 'base' }) || a.id.localeCompare(b.id);
});
}
function normalizedSearchValue(value: string | undefined): string {
return typeof value === 'string' ? value.trim().toLowerCase() : '';
}
function scoreConnectorText(value: string | undefined, query: string, baseScore: number): number | null {
const normalized = normalizedSearchValue(value);
if (!normalized) return null;
if (normalized === query) return baseScore;
if (normalized.startsWith(query)) return baseScore + 1;
if (normalized.includes(query)) return baseScore + 2;
return null;
}
export function getConnectorSearchScore(connector: ConnectorDetail, query: string): number | null {
const normalizedQuery = query.trim().toLowerCase();
if (!normalizedQuery) return 0;
const scores: number[] = [];
const collect = (value: string | undefined, baseScore: number) => {
const score = scoreConnectorText(value, normalizedQuery, baseScore);
if (score !== null) scores.push(score);
};
// Connector identity fields carry the most intent: exact and prefix
// name/provider matches should beat incidental mentions elsewhere.
collect(connector.name, 0);
collect(connector.provider, 0);
// Secondary connector metadata is still searchable, but lower priority.
collect(connector.category, 3);
collect(connector.accountLabel, 3);
// Tool names/titles are more relevant than prose descriptions, but below
// connector-level identity matches.
for (const tool of connector.tools) {
collect(tool.title, 5);
collect(tool.name, 5);
}
// Prose descriptions are broad and often mention other products, so they
// are intentionally down-ranked rather than excluded.
collect(connector.description, 8);
for (const tool of connector.tools) {
collect(tool.description, 8);
}
return scores.length ? Math.min(...scores) : null;
}
export function sortConnectorsForSearch(
connectors: ConnectorDetail[],
query: string,
): ConnectorDetail[] {
const normalizedQuery = query.trim().toLowerCase();
if (!normalizedQuery) return sortConnectorsForDisplay(connectors);
return [...connectors]
.map((connector) => ({ connector, score: getConnectorSearchScore(connector, normalizedQuery) }))
.filter((entry): entry is { connector: ConnectorDetail; score: number } => entry.score !== null)
.sort((a, b) => {
if (a.score !== b.score) return a.score - b.score;
const aConnected = a.connector.status === 'connected';
const bConnected = b.connector.status === 'connected';
if (aConnected !== bConnected) return aConnected ? -1 : 1;
return (
a.connector.name.localeCompare(b.connector.name, undefined, { sensitivity: 'base' }) ||
a.connector.id.localeCompare(b.connector.id)
);
})
.map((entry) => entry.connector);
}

// Map a skill's declared mode to project metadata. Falls back to the same
// defaults the new-project form would apply (high-fidelity prototype, no
// speaker notes on decks, no template animations) so 'Use this prompt'
// produces a project indistinguishable from one created via the form. Per-
// skill hints in SKILL.md frontmatter (od.fidelity, od.speaker_notes,
// od.animations) override the defaults so each example reproduces the
// shipped example.html — e.g. wireframe-sketch declares fidelity:wireframe.
function metadataForSkill(skill: SkillSummary): ProjectMetadata {
const kind = kindForSkill(skill);
if (kind === 'prototype') {
return { kind, fidelity: skill.fidelity ?? 'high-fidelity' };
}
if (kind === 'deck') {
return {
kind,
speakerNotes:
typeof skill.speakerNotes === 'boolean' ? skill.speakerNotes : false,
};
}
if (kind === 'template') {
return {
kind,
animations:
typeof skill.animations === 'boolean' ? skill.animations : false,
};
}
if (kind === 'image') {
return { kind, imageModel: DEFAULT_IMAGE_MODEL, imageAspect: '1:1' };
}
if (kind === 'video') {
return { kind, videoModel: DEFAULT_VIDEO_MODEL, videoAspect: '16:9', videoLength: 5 };
}
if (kind === 'audio') {
return {
kind,
audioKind: 'speech',
audioModel: DEFAULT_AUDIO_MODEL.speech,
audioDuration: 10,
};
}
return { kind: 'other' };
}
function kindForSkill(skill: SkillSummary): ProjectKind {
if (skill.mode === 'deck') return 'deck';
if (skill.mode === 'prototype') return 'prototype';
if (skill.mode === 'template') return 'template';
if (skill.mode === 'image' || skill.surface === 'image') return 'image';
if (skill.mode === 'video' || skill.surface === 'video') return 'video';
if (skill.mode === 'audio' || skill.surface === 'audio') return 'audio';
return 'other';
}
